数据库设计用表是什么格式
-
数据库设计通常使用表格格式来表示数据的结构。表格是由行和列组成的二维结构,每一行代表数据库中的一个记录,每一列代表一个字段或属性。每个表都有一个唯一的名称,并且由一个或多个字段组成。下面是数据库设计中表格的一些常见格式要素:
-
表名:每个表都有一个唯一的名称,用于标识表的身份和目的。表名应该简明扼要,清楚地描述表中存储的数据类型。
-
字段名:每个表都由一个或多个字段组成,字段是表中存储数据的基本单元。字段名应该具有描述性,准确地反映字段所代表的数据类型。
-
数据类型:每个字段都有一个特定的数据类型,用于定义字段可以存储的数据的种类和格式。常见的数据类型包括整数、浮点数、字符串、日期等。
-
主键:表中的一个或多个字段可以被指定为主键,用于唯一标识表中的每个记录。主键的值在表中必须是唯一的,且不能为空。
-
外键:外键是一个字段或一组字段,用于建立两个表之间的关系。外键与另一个表中的主键相关联,用于确保数据的完整性和一致性。
-
索引:索引是一种数据结构,用于提高数据库查询的性能。通过创建索引,可以快速定位和访问表中的数据。
-
约束:约束用于限制表中数据的完整性和一致性。常见的约束包括唯一约束、非空约束、默认值约束等。
-
关系:关系用于表示表之间的连接和依赖关系。常见的关系有一对一、一对多和多对多关系。
以上是数据库设计中表格的一些常见格式要素。设计一个良好的数据库表格结构可以提高数据的组织和管理效率,并保证数据的准确性和一致性。
1年前 -
-
数据库设计中使用的表通常采用关系型数据库的格式。关系型数据库是一种以表格形式存储数据的数据库,表格由行和列组成,每一行表示一条记录,每一列表示记录的属性。表格中的数据通过唯一的键值来进行关联,以建立表与表之间的关系。
在关系型数据库设计中,表的设计需要考虑以下几个方面:
-
表名:表名应具有描述性,能够清楚地表达表所存储数据的含义。
-
列名:列名应具有描述性,能够清楚地表达列所表示的属性。
-
数据类型:每一列都需要指定数据类型,例如整数、浮点数、字符串、日期等。数据类型的选择应根据具体的业务需求和数据特点进行合理的选择。
-
主键:每个表都需要有一个主键来唯一标识每一条记录。主键可以是单一列或者多个列的组合,主键的选择应满足唯一性、稳定性和简洁性的要求。
-
外键:如果表与其他表存在关联关系,可以使用外键来建立表与表之间的关系。外键是指一个表中的列,它引用了另一个表中的主键。
-
索引:为了提高查询效率,可以在表中创建索引。索引是一种特殊的数据结构,它可以加速数据的检索和排序操作。
-
约束:可以在表中定义各种约束来保证数据的完整性和一致性。例如,唯一约束可以确保某一列的值唯一,非空约束可以确保某一列的值不能为空。
-
视图:视图是基于一个或多个表的查询结果,它可以简化复杂的查询操作,并提供更方便的数据访问接口。
总之,数据库设计中使用的表应该具有清晰的结构和规范的命名,以便于数据的存储和查询操作。设计合理的表结构是保证数据库性能和数据完整性的重要步骤。
1年前 -
-
数据库设计中,表的格式主要包括表名、字段名、数据类型、长度、约束、索引等。
-
表名:表名是用来标识表的名称的,通常使用大写字母和下划线组成,以便于阅读和识别。
-
字段名:字段名是用来标识表中各个列的名称的,也是用来标识数据的属性的。字段名也通常使用大写字母和下划线组成,以便于阅读和识别。
-
数据类型:数据类型用来定义字段中存储的数据的类型,例如整数、字符、日期等。常见的数据类型有int、varchar、date、float等。
-
长度:长度用来定义字段中存储的数据的最大长度,对于字符类型的数据,需要指定其最大长度,例如varchar(50)表示最多可以存储50个字符的字符串。
-
约束:约束用来定义字段中存储的数据的规则和限制条件,例如主键约束、唯一约束、非空约束等。通过约束可以确保数据的完整性和一致性。
-
索引:索引是用来提高数据库查询效率的一种数据结构,可以加快数据的检索速度。可以在表的字段上创建索引,以便于快速查找和排序数据。
在数据库设计中,通常需要考虑表的正规化和反规范化等原则,以便于提高数据库的性能和扩展性。正规化是指将表的字段按照一定的规则分解成多个表,以减少数据冗余和提高数据的一致性。反规范化是指将多个表的字段合并成一个表,以提高查询效率。
在实际的数据库设计中,可以使用数据库设计工具来辅助进行表的设计。常见的数据库设计工具有MySQL Workbench、Microsoft SQL Server Management Studio、Oracle SQL Developer等。这些工具提供了图形化界面和自动生成脚本的功能,可以简化数据库设计的过程。同时,也可以通过编写SQL语句来手动创建表和定义表的结构。
1年前 -